Key Quotes:
“Oral health in the elderly is often neglected due to limitations in income insurance, access to transportation, or physical and mental capacity of the patient.” - Dr. Christie Hogue
“You can prevent gum disease or periodontal disease if you develop healthy oral hygiene habits.” - Dr. Christie Hogue
“Patients with chronic diseases such as diabetes, heart disease, arthritis,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, also known as COPD, may be more likely to develop periodontal disease, but they are less likely to get dental care than adults with these chronic diseases.” - Dr. Christie Hogue
